Coard (Robert) is born in Grenada, the West Indies.
1927
Robert Coard is sent to live with relatives in Texas at 18, and arrives in Boston in 1950 to attend graduate school at Boston University and the Massachusetts Institute of Technology He goes to work for the Boston Urban League, then becomes the executive director of Action for Boston Community Development Inc., subsequently the city’s anti-poverty agency in 1968, serving until 2009. Coard subsequently marries Donna Makin and lives in West Roxbury. He dies in Roslindale on November 3, 2009.
